Aluminum roof replacement services involve removing an existing roof and installing a new aluminum roofing system on residential or commercial properties. This process typically includes inspecting the current roof, preparing the surface, and carefully installing the new aluminum panels to ensure a durable and long-lasting result. Aluminum is a popular choice for roofing because it is lightweight, resistant to rust and corrosion, and can be customized to match various architectural styles. Skilled contractors ensure the installation is done properly to maximize the roof’s lifespan and performance.
This service helps address a variety of common roofing problems, such as leaks, corrosion, and damage caused by weather exposure. Over time, roofs can develop cracks, warping, or deterioration that compromise their ability to protect the property. Aluminum roof replacement can restore the integrity of the roof, preventing water intrusion, reducing energy costs through better insulation, and improving overall curb appeal. Replacing an aging or damaged roof with aluminum can also increase the property’s value and provide peace of mind for homeowners.

The overview below groups typical Aluminum Roof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Wilmington, DE.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- minor fixes or patching of small sections of an aluminum roof typically cost between $250 and $600. Many routine repairs fall within this range, depending on the extent of the damage and materials needed.
Partial Replacement - replacing a section of an aluminum roof or addressing specific areas can range from $1,000 to $3,500. Local contractors often handle these projects, with costs varying based on size and complexity.
Full Roof Replacement - a complete aluminum roof replacement generally costs between $5,000 and $12,000. Larger, more complex projects can reach higher prices, though most fall into the middle of this range.
High-End or Custom Projects - custom designs, larger homes, or complex roof systems can exceed $15,000, with fewer projects reaching this level. These costs depend heavily on the scope and specific requirements of the project.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of choosing an aluminum roof replacement? Aluminum roofing offers durability, resistance to corrosion, and low maintenance, making it a practical choice for many properties in Wilmington, DE and nearby areas.
How do local contractors handle aluminum roof replacements? Local service providers typically assess the existing roof, recommend suitable aluminum options, and perform installation with attention to local building codes and weather conditions.
What types of aluminum roofing styles are available? There are various styles including panels, shingles, and standing seam options, allowing property owners to select a look that complements their building’s design.
Is aluminum roofing suitable for all types of buildings? Aluminum roofing can be installed on residential, commercial, and industrial buildings, provided the structure is compatible with the roofing system chosen.
What maintenance is required for an aluminum roof? Aluminum roofs generally require minimal upkeep, mainly periodic inspections and cleaning to ensure longevity and optimal performance.
